Kingdog,

I'm running the Aero 4040XL where the cat was, with a Diamond Eye in place of the stock muffler. Under 1500 RPM's, if you lug the engine it drones in the cab. Also, over 2200 RPM's it roars pretty good.

In all honesty.....it gets a little annoying. I try to keep my RPM's right at 2K on the highway (72 MPH) because as soon as you hit 2200, it gets loud. If you cruise at or less than that, it' pretty quiet.
